Banka: The police has made a big disclosure in the case of the headless body found in Banka, Bihar. The police has given information about this by holding a press conference. In this case, 3 people including the wife of the deceased have been arrested. In fact, on April 11, a sensation spread in Rampur Bahiyar area of Amarpur police station area of Banka district, when the headless body of a person was found in the Vilasi canal. As soon as the information about the body was received, the Amarpur police station in-charge reached the spot with his team and immediately started investigating the matter.
What is the whole matter?
The deceased was identified as Bihari Yadav, resident of Kenduar, Amarpur police station. The deceased was identified on the basis of his clothes and other belongings, which was also confirmed by the people present at the scene. As soon as the information was received, the family members were informed.
In view of the seriousness of the matter, a special team was formed on the instructions of the Superintendent of Police, Banka and investigation was started immediately. Shocking revelations were made during the interrogation of the deceased’s wife Rinku Kumari. She told that her husband had reached Punasia after returning from Kolkata on 6 April and he had talked to her from Punasia to English Mor, after which there was no contact.
During interrogation it was revealed that the deceased’s wife Rinku Kumari had a love affair with some other men of the village, after which the husband came to know about it, he started beating her and also stopped giving money. Due to this enmity, Rinku Kumari along with her two associates Baleshwar Harijan and Bijula Devi hatched a conspiracy to kill her husband. It was told that Rinku Kumari met some criminals in jail, where she planned the murder.
After coming out of jail, she gave a contract of Rs 35 thousand to Baleshwar Harijan for the murder. On April 11, Bihari Yadav was murdered by slitting his throat with a sharp weapon and the body was thrown into the Vilasi canal.
The police team solved the case within 24 hours and arrested the three accused (Rinku Kumari, Baleshwar Harijan and Bijula Devi). On the information given by the accused, the severed head, the sharp weapon used in the murder, Rinku Kumari’s blood-stained clothes and the deceased’s mobile phone have been recovered. All the three accused have confessed to the crime during interrogation.
